What affects the price

The final cost of a wood fireplace setup depends on your specific home requirements. Generally, custom masonry work or stone veneers increase labor costs, while choosing a pre-fabricated insert can be more budget-friendly. You will also need to consider the complexity of the chimney installation or venting modifications needed to meet local codes. About this service

A wood-burning insert transforms an inefficient open masonry fireplace into a high-performance heating system. It slides directly into your existing firebox, using a sealed glass door and insulated liner to retain heat instead of letting it escape up the chimney. You need one if you want to lower your heating bills while keeping the traditional look and smell of a real wood fire. These units are ideal for homeowners who rely on wood as a primary or secondary heat source.

What is the most efficient wood-burning fireplace?

The most efficient wood-burning fireplaces are typically EPA-certified inserts or stoves. These are engineered for complete combustion, meaning they burn fuel more thoroughly and produce more heat with less smoke.
